blinker设备连接一会后自动断开-Arduino中文社区 - Powered by Discuz! Archiver

Angelakid 发表于 2019-4-22 17:02

blinker设备连接一会后自动断开

#define BLINKER_WIFI
#define BLINKER_PRINT    Serial
#include <Blinker.h>
#include <OneWire.h>
#include <DallasTemperature.h>

char auth[] = "51e32af43a08";
char ssid[] = "Bee";
char pswd[] = "123456789";

//#define TEMP"temp"
BlinkerNumber TEMP("temp");

#define ONE_WIRE_BUS 2   //使用Digital 12端口,其它端口也可以
OneWireoneWire(ONE_WIRE_BUS);
DallasTemperature tempSensor(&oneWire);




void setup()
{
    Serial.begin(115200);
//    #if defined(BLINKER_PRINT)
//      BLINKER_DEBUG.stream(BLINKER_PRINT);
//    #endif
//   BLINKER_DEBUG.stream(Serial);
//BLINKER_DEBUG.debugAll();
    pinMode(LED_BUILTIN, OUTPUT);
    digitalWrite(LED_BUILTIN, LOW);
   

    Blinker.begin(auth, ssid, pswd,0,1);

    tempSensor.begin();
}
void loop()
{
    Blinker.run();
   
    tempSensor.requestTemperatures(); // 发送命令获取温度
    //Serial.print(tempSensor.getTempCByIndex(0)); //读取温度值并上传显示
   
    TEMP.print(tempSensor.getTempCByIndex(0));
    Blinker.delay(1000);
}



设备连接一会后就会自动断开 期间可以正常接收数据但是断开之后就无法再继续连接 请问一下是怎么回事呢 debug没有发现error啊?

奈何col 发表于 2019-4-22 19:28

请自行确定你使用的库是否支持esp8266,如果库中有delay那就是不支持

Angelakid 发表于 2019-4-22 20:29

奈何col 发表于 2019-4-22 19:28
请自行确定你使用的库是否支持esp8266,如果库中有delay那就是不支持

我下载了例程也是一开始能连接 然后过一会就自己掉线

奈何col 发表于 2019-4-22 20:53

Angelakid 发表于 2019-4-22 20:29
我下载了例程也是一开始能连接 然后过一会就自己掉线

https://www.arduino.cn/thread-84332-1-1.html

Lee李 发表于 2020-5-10 22:34

烧写的过程中就在线,上传成功后就不在线。还不报错。
页: [1]
查看完整版本: blinker设备连接一会后自动断开